Description:
Wetness Sensor Alarm Monitors helps to give an audible and visible signal when moist is detected. This product is designed to inform caregiver when incontinence needs to be addressed.
It should be together used with the wetness senor pads. The alarm delay time is adjustable according to the user's need. There are different alarm sounds for selection.

Test the System:
1) Test the system by pouring some water on the Wetness Sensor pad.
2) If you have set the delay time, for example 2 seconds, after that the Wetness Sensor Alarm Monitor should sound.
3) Then, reset the alarm.
** Remember to test the monitor system before each use and inspect the pads and monitors regularly to make sure that they are not damaged.

How to install the battery:
1) Install three "AAA" alkaline batteries into the battery compartment per the "+/-" diagrams on the bottom of the battery holder.
2) The alarm also has an AC adapter plug-in option on the side of the alarm. If at all possible it is recommended that you should use an AC adapter along with the batteries, in order to prolong the life of the batteries.
3) The light bar at the front of the alarm also functions as a low battery indicator. When the batteries are low and require to replace, the light bar will flash blue intermittently and the alarm will emit a beeping sound.
